摘要:
2022已经过去了1个月,今日复工来到公司,坐在座位上,浏览了《深入理解Linux虚拟内存》一书的前几章,忽然想到过去一年的一些学习习惯,特此总结。 之前过于迷恋费曼学习法,认为通过聊天进行学习和复习,一定是世界上最伟大的学习方法。但是实际践行这种学习方法一年多了,发现了他的弊端,即不够深入,每每聊 阅读全文
摘要:
Intel MKTME 在Linux Kernel中的初始化和Key编辑API PCONFIG指令枚举 & MKTME Target枚举 #define X86_FEATURE_PCONFIG (18*32+18) /* Intel PCONFIG */ 检查cpu是否包含某feature,用的是b 阅读全文
摘要:
TME & MKTME 本文是对Intel TME&MKTME的翻译,夹带了很多个人理解(Q&A),不周之处还望包含. overview 在BIOS中配置并lock,一旦lock,SoC中external memory bus上的所有数据均会加密(以加密key的方式),加密方式是128bit/256 阅读全文
摘要:
https://manybutfinite.com/post/kernel-boot-process/ 阅读全文
摘要:
#!/usr/bin/python # # tool for querying VMX capabilities # # Copyright 2009-2010 Red Hat, Inc. # # Authors: # Avi Kivity <avi@redhat.com> # # This wor 阅读全文
摘要:
https://zhuanlan.zhihu.com/p/69670366 阅读全文
摘要:
https://www.cnblogs.com/ArsenalfanInECNU/p/8931377.html 阅读全文
摘要:
工作原因需要下载阅读很多PDF文件,这些PDF文件中有些处于受保护模式,只可以阅读不可以编辑,如添加批注,高亮文字等操作. 因此需要*将受保护的PDF文件变为可编辑PDF*. ## LINUX 在Linux的Terminal中运行: ```shell gs -q -dNOPAUSE -dBATCH 阅读全文
摘要:
QEMU-KVM中的VFIO-MSI机制 当Guest的bios-kernel通过写入vfio-device的配置空间,来配置msi、msi-x时(也就是向msi/msi-x的capability structure中写入msi/msi-x enable bit),就会调用提前注册好的处理函数,即v 阅读全文
摘要:
本文档主要关心两个问题: kvm对EXIT_REASON_MCE_DURING_VMENTRY的处理 kvm对Guest中触发的machine-check的处理 背景 EXIT_REASON_MCE_DURING_VMENTRY 该vmexit发生在"HOST执行VMENTRY指令时发生machin 阅读全文